REAR-PANEL CONNECTIONS

¤

Subwoofer Out:

Connect these jacks to the 

line-level inputs of a powered subwoofer. If an external
subwoofer amplifier is used, connect these jacks to 
the subwoofer amplifier inputs. When a single, mono 
subwoofer is used, or if the subwoofer or its amplifier
has only a single line-level input jack, make the 
connection to the bottom jack on the HK 3380.

Speaker 1 Terminals:

Connect these terminals

to the appropriate terminals on your speakers.

Speaker 2 Terminals:

Connect these terminals

to the appropriate terminals on your speakers.

Accessory Outlets:

These outlets may be used

to power low-current-draw devices such as CD players
or cassette decks. The power to these outlets remains
on as long as the receiver itself is on. When the
receiver is placed in the Standby mode, power to
these outlets is removed.

NOTE:

The power consumption of the devices

plugged into these outlets should not exceed 
100 watts.

Power Cable:

Connect the AC plug to a non-

switched AC wall output.

Remote IR Out:

This connection permits the IR

sensor in the receiver to serve other remote-controlled
devices. Connect this jack to the “IR In” jack on
Harman Kardon (or other compatible) equipment.

°

Remote IR In:

If the HK 3380’s front-panel 

IR sensor is blocked due to cabinet doors or other
obstructions, an external IR sensor may be used.
Connect the output of the sensor to this jack.

·

Video Monitor Output:

Connect this jack to the

composite video input of your TV or video display
device. Doing so will enable you to view the video 
signal of a properly connected video source device,
when that source input is selected. When an audio-
only source is selected, the 

Video Monitor Output

·

will not transmit a video signal.

a

AM Antenna:

Connect the AM loop antenna

supplied with the receiver to these terminals. If an
external AM antenna is used, make connections to
the

AM

and

GND

terminals in accordance with the

instructions supplied with the antenna.

b

FM Antenna:

Connect an indoor or external FM

antenna to this terminal.
